What is World Wide Web Consortium (W3C)?

Overview

The World Wide Web Consortium (W3C) is an international organization for the World Wide Web. Founded by Tim Berners-Lee, in 1994; the consortium is made up of member organizations that maintain full-time staff working together in the development of the World Wide Web.

The W3C organization is the primary international standards organization for the web committed to improving the web. The goal of the W3C is to lead the web to its full potential by creating technical standards and guidelines to ensure that the web remains open, accessible, and interoperable for everyone around the world.

W3C well-known standards HTML and CSS are the foundational technologies on which websites are built. The W3C works to ensure that all major web technologies meet the needs of civil society in areas such as accessibility, internationalization, security, and privacy.
